Walmart has 32" LG UltraGear 2560x1440 QHD 165Hz VA HDR10 FreeSync Gaming Monitor (32GN600-B.AUS) on sale for $187. Shipping is free.

Thanks to Community Member Immortalsolitude for finding this deal.

Specs:
  • Resolution: 2560x1440 (QHD)
  • Refresh Rate: 165Hz
  • Response Time: 5ms (GtG at Faster), 1ms MBR
  • Viewing Angles: 178° H / 178° V
  • Contrast Ratio: 3000:1
  • Panel Type: VA
  • HDR 10
  • 3-Side Virtually Borderless Display
  • AMD FreeSync Premium
  • 1-Year Warranty
  • Ports:
    • 2x HDMI
    • 1x DisplayPort

VA has offers more truer black colors and at the price-point will typically be faster (higher hertz) than IPS. IPS has better viewing angles and more vibrant colors. Keep in mind I'm referring to similarly priced panels.

I strongly prefer IPS for working. I've used both VA and IPS and got rid of my VA monitors on my work computer. I prefer the color accuracy and viewing angles of IPS panels. Some VA monitors have good color accuracy but they generally are not as good as similarly priced IPS monitors.

High refresh rate doesn't matter as much for work, in my opinion. I'd rather use a 4k monitor with 60 Hz refresh than 2k with 144+ Hz (I have one of each in my current set up and use both, but for productivity, there is no difference between 144Hz and 60Hz -- gaming, yes). Real estate via screen resolution is nice to have. Or, get multiple monitors.

I replaced 23.5" monitors with two of these.. I would not buy for work purposes... It is just too big.. I would probably go for 27-28" if I had to do over.

Both monitors didn't have pixel issues.. but they are just so big that having a dual monitor setup is not feasible side by side as I can't see clearly from one end to another. Everything just looks massive on the screen but the text and icons are smaller.
It may be good just as a single monitor or three panel setup... but for work with a two panel setup its a bit inconvenient.
